Elvis Is In The Building!

0
Elvis Duran (pictured) picked up another station on March 27, as he goes on his syndicating way: 98.5 KISS FM in Peoria. The host of the most-listened-to Top 40 morning show in America is now waking folks in Central Illinois, 5-9 a.m. daily. Scott of the KISS Morning Show will move to afternoons starting April 3, with a brand new show.
Jeff Lyons

Lyons Lands Cumulus Director Role

0
The company has appointed Jeff Lyons to the position of Promotions/Marketing Director for its five-station cluster in Appleton-Oshkosh, WI. Lyons was previously Director of Marketing and Promotions for iHeart Media-Modesto, CA.

Radio Door Closes, Podcast Door Opens

0
When Chris Cantore and his 94.9 FM morning show co-host Steven Woods found themselves pink-slipped, the pair took their act to a similar podcast, but after a dozen shows, Woods decided to move on and the project died.

Lunden And Hartman To Be Honored At NAB Show

0
The former co-hosts of ABC’s Good Morning America, David Hartman and Joan Lunden (pictured), will receive the NAB Distinguished Service Award at this year’s NAB Show in Las Vegas. The awards will be presented at the NAB Show Opening on Monday, April 24.

 Ladies Day At ESPN

0
Women’s sports are often very much in the shadow of their male counterparts. So it’s refreshing that on Tuesday, March 28, ESPN Radio and espnW will collaborate on a three-hour program called The Trifecta: Women Making History Special. It will air 9 p.m. – Midnight ET on ESPN Radio and be simulcast on ESPN3.

He’s Heading Across The Country

1
Drew Bland is moving from Florida to Seattle as he takes the position of PD at Entercom's 100.7 The Wolf starting April 12. Bland joins the Entercom Seattle team from K92.3 FM (WWKA) in Orlando, where he was Director of Programming and Branding. Bland was #19 on Radio Ink's 2017 Best Country PD's in America list. He replaces Mike Preston.
